Vulnerability Description
A flaw was found in dpdk in versions before 18.11.10 and before 19.11.5. A complete lack of validation of attacker-controlled parameters can lead to a buffer over read. The results of the over read are then written back to the guest virtual machine memory. This vulnerability can be used by an attacker in a virtual machine to read significant amounts of host memory. The highest threat from this vulnerability is to data confidentiality and system availability.

Affected Products
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Dpdk | Data Plane Development Kit | >= 18.02.1, < 18.11.10 |
| Canonical | Ubuntu Linux | 20.04 |
| Opensuse | Leap | 15.1 |
